I should say, looking back calmly on the matter, that seventy-five percent of the West African insects sting, five percent bite, and the rest are either prematurely or temporarily parasitic on the human race. … If you see a thing that looks like a cross between a flying lobster and a figure of Abraxes on a Gnostic gem, do not pay it the least attention; just keep quiet and hope it will go away – for that’s your best chance; you have non in a stand-up fight with a good, thorough-going African insect.

~ Mary Kinglsey, West African Studies
